the inspirer

The outside world sees you as very put together - an influencer that others look up to. You may be a perfectionist. The facade you portray in your marketing is often different from how you feel inside.

You're an influencer, and it's easy to get trapped in showing up “perfect.” 

about your
messenger archetype

Superpower

People feel inspired by you - you’re on their vision board. They want to know what you have to say. It’s easier for you to get attention - people listen and engage with you.

Shadow Side  

You fear losing followers because they saw a crack in your flawless foundation. You’re trapped in showing up with the energy people expect from you - high vibe, edgy, polished, perfect or whatever is “on brand” for you - which leaves you missing a feeling of realness and depth. People can get stuck in comparison traps with you. You sometimes feel lonely and like people don’t really see you for who you are.

Inner Conflict  

"It’s exciting - the beautiful beach, the beautiful hair, the inspirational quotes and images… but is this even real? That airbrushed picture of my perfect self got the most likes. People won’t buy from me unless I bring this high energy.”” 

When Your Messaging Feels Messy:

You’re unclear on what you really stand for and avoid anything that you think won’t fit in the pretty picture you’ve created. Consequently, your relationship with your people is one dimensional. They may follow you but may not trust you enough to make substantial investments.  

When Your Messaging is CLEAR:  

Your people flood your inbox with stories of how they resonate and ask to pay you for help. There’s a soul to your work. You stop leaking energy trying to be perfect.
